Web18 mei 2024 · Click on the power cable input to select it, and then click Edit. Check the box to enable this GPIO input. In the drop-down menu, select Ignition Sensing. Change the power off timeout to the desired value. The power off timeout is how long the router stays powered on when the ignition is shut off on the car. Coil Packs Greatly … Web23 mrt. 2024 · Locate the sensor. It’s usually on the top, front, or rear part of the engine. It will likely have a 2-3 wire connector attached. Release the tab on the sensor to disconnect the wires from the sensor. Remove the mounting bolt which attaches the sensor to the engine. It’s usually an 8mm or 10mm bolt. Pull the sensor off with a slight twist.
